- SSB Goku confirmed playable, listed as an all-rounder with tools to cover any situation, but is very fast and difficult for beginners to control. His meteor attack is the Kaioken x 10 Kamehameha.
- SSB Vegeta confirmed, a powerful offensive character with devastating strikes. His meteor attack is Final Flash Attack.
- #18 also confirmed, with #17 spotlighted as an assist character in her moveset, including her meteor attack, Accel Dance.
- #16 confirmed, a strong but slow grappler type with Hell Flash as a meteor attack. Self Destruct is also hinted to be a super
- #16 is also featured in the story mode of DBFZ, in which he is rebuilt and stages an assault on the Z fighters, alongside mysterious copies of Goku and co.
- 6 player 3v3 party matches will be implemented, allowing players to team up for tag-team fights
- Official website urls also confirm another Gohan and Buu, Ultimate and Kid most likely
- A new gameplay trailer will be shown after the Gamescom tourney
